    The screws on the inside of the door panels are called Clutch Head Style screws. They are used for attaching the sending unit on the gas tank on older Chevys as well as the headlight buckets, and on your truck, the glass channel mechanism. I'm sure they are used elsewhere also. I believe they had a certain amount of torque associated with tightening them. There is a special tool called a clutch head driver to remove those strange screws.
